A New Era in Surgery: The Rise of Minimally Invasive Approaches

The modern operating room is a far cry from the large incisions and extended hospital stays that were common in surgery one hundred years ago.

Current surgical practitioners are turning increasingly to methods that reduce tissue damage and maintain the body's natural structure.

Fundamental to these breakthroughs are micro-invasive and muscle-sparing procedures.

Micro-invasive surgery refers to techniques that use small incisions, specialized instruments, and high-definition imaging to access and treat internal conditions with minimal disruption to surrounding tissues.

Differently, muscle-sparing surgery prioritizes the conservation of muscle structure in operations traditionally involving wide muscle incisions.

Both methods are part of a broader movement toward reducing patient morbidity, pain, and recovery time.

Historical Perspectives: From Open Surgery to Tissue Preservation

Surgical practices have traditionally been influenced by necessity and the available technical means.

In the period preceding modern imaging and advanced instrumentation, doctors were forced to make considerable open incisions to achieve the necessary visibility and operative access.

While crucial for survival, these approaches often imposed marked postoperative pain, drawn-out recoveries, and risks of complications such as infectious issues or chronic muscle debilitation.

The change started with the emergence of laparoscopic surgery in the late 20th century—a minimally disruptive technique that provided internal visualization using a diminutive camera inserted through minor incisions.

Technological improvements led surgeons to understand that maintaining muscle integrity during interventions could offer enhanced advantages.

Muscle-sparing techniques, initially developed in orthopedics and cardiovascular surgery, soon found applications in abdominal, gynecological, and oncological procedures, among others.

The Science Behind the Techniques

Micro-Invasive Surgery: Precision Through Technology
Fundamental to micro-invasive procedures is the commitment to precision.

Surgeons use an array of high-tech tools—from endoscopes and robotic-assisted devices to specialized microscopes—to navigate the human body through minuscule openings.

These instruments provide enhanced magnification and illumination, enabling the precise identification and treatment of the target area without extensive tissue damage.

One of the most significant innovations has been the integration of robotic-assisted surgical systems.

These advanced systems empower surgeons with unmatched steadiness and precision, effectively nullifying hand tremors and converting minor motions into meticulously controlled actions.

In procedures such as prostatectomies and cardiac surgeries, this precision translates directly into improved patient outcomes.

Cardiothoracic Surgery: Minimizing Cardiac Trauma

Cardiothoracic surgery has also benefited significantly from micro-invasive methods.

Interventions including valve repair and CABG have traditionally involved wide incisions and significant muscle tissue dissection.

Today, surgeons increasingly employ minimally invasive techniques that use small incisions and specialized instruments to access the heart and surrounding structures.

The adoption of robotic-assisted systems in cardiothoracic surgery has further refined these procedures.

Often, the use of robotic technology ensures the precision to conduct delicate operations on the beating heart, diminishing the risk of complications while promoting rapid recovery.

A comparative study published in the Annals of Thoracic Surgery found that patients undergoing minimally invasive valve repairs had lower rates of postoperative atrial fibrillation and shorter hospital stays compared to those who underwent conventional surgery.

General and Gynecologic Surgery: Enhancing Patient Outcomes.

In the realm of general and gynecologic surgery, micro-invasive techniques have transformed procedures such as gallbladder removals, hernia repairs, and hysterectomies.

The shift toward smaller incisions and muscle preservation not only reduces the visible scarring but also minimizes postoperative discomfort and the potential for complications.

For instance, laparoscopic cholecystectomy—removal of the gallbladder through small incisions—has become the standard of care in many parts of the world.

Patients benefit from shorter recovery times and the ability to resume normal activities almost immediately after the procedure.

For gynecologic surgery, muscle-sparing strategies have been essential in achieving better outcomes for women facing complex operations like myomectomies or pelvic floor repairs.

A clinical review in a leading medical periodical found that minimally invasive gynecologic procedures yield lower incidences of infection and reduced blood loss, along with enhanced cosmetic results.

The advancements not only elevate patient satisfaction but also promote better overall health outcomes.

Challenges and Drawbacks: A Balanced Assessment.

Despite the significant advantages, minimally invasive and muscle-sparing procedures are accompanied by certain challenges.

One notable challenge is the rigorous learning curve required for mastering these advanced methods.

A demanding training regimen and significant experience are prerequisites for surgeons to perform these methods as effectively as traditional techniques.

The upfront costs associated with advanced technology and intensive training are high, limiting accessibility in resource-poor environments.

Moreover, not all patients are ideal candidates for these approaches.

In cases where extensive disease or anatomical complexities are present, traditional open surgery may still be the safest and most effective option.

Surgeons must carefully assess each case, balancing the potential benefits of minimally invasive techniques against the specific needs of the patient.

Additionally, technical constraints contribute to the challenges.

Despite using state-of-the-art instruments, there can be times when the operative field is inadequate or unexpected complications develop, thereby requiring conversion to open surgery.

These instances, while not frequent, reinforce the need for a capable and adaptable surgical team ready to manage unforeseen changes.

The Next Frontier in Surgery: Emerging Trends and Breakthroughs.

Incorporating Artificial Intelligence and Machine Robotics.

While current micro-invasive and muscle-sparing techniques have already made a profound impact, the future promises even more dramatic changes.

The integration of artificial intelligence (AI) and machine learning into surgical systems is poised to further enhance precision and efficiency.

These technologies can analyze vast amounts of data in real time, offering surgeons predictive insights that may improve decision-making during complex procedures.

For example, AI-powered imaging systems are being developed to automatically highlight critical anatomical structures, reducing the risk of inadvertent injury.

Additionally, robotic systems are evolving with next-generation platforms that offer highly refined control and advanced haptic feedback, permitting surgeons to “feel” the tissue as they operate—a function absent in conventional laparoscopic devices.

Expanding the Boundaries of Minimally Invasive Surgery.

Research and development in the field of tissue engineering and regenerative medicine are likely to intersect with surgical innovations.

Scientists are exploring ways to not only minimize tissue damage but also promote faster, more natural healing.

This encompasses the application of bioengineered scaffolds designed to support tissue regeneration and minimize scar formation post-surgery.

In addition, with the rapid evolution of imaging and sensor technology, surgeons may soon execute procedures that are even less invasive than those now available.

Future innovations such as nanorobots and micro-implantable devices might one day permit targeted therapy and diagnostics at a cellular level, marking the onset of a new epoch in personalized medicine.
